
Tyce Pruneda brings young, physical upside to Southeast Missouri State's linebacker room
Tyce Pruneda is a 6-foot-1, 214-pound freshman inside linebacker for Southeast Missouri State, giving the Redhawks a developmental defender with size and early-career upside.[1][2] His high school resume shows production and disruption — 41 tackles and 4.5 sacks as a senior — plus all-state and all-conference recognition, which points to a player with juice, toughness, and a knack for finishing plays.[1] As a true freshman, there is no college stat line yet, so he’s more of a future-impact bet than an instant headline maker.[1][2]
